Any acid will have a pH of less than 7. Any alkali will have a pH of more than 7. Strong acids (HCl or H 2 SO 4 or HNO 3) have a pH of 1 (red). Weak acids have a pH of 3 to 4 (orange). Examples of weak acids are ethanoic acid citric acid (lemon juice) and rain water. Rain water has a natural pH of 5·5 (see carbonic acid). Water and salts are

Nov 09 2020 · Ethyl amine and other alifatic primary amines give the following tests. Nitrous acid test Reaction occurs rapidly when sodium tritrite and hydrochloric acid are added to the amines compound and nitrogen gas is produced. nitrogen gas exits rapidly with bubbling. Carbylamine test On heating the amines additive with chloroform and alcoholic caustic potash solution a strong deodorant is obtained.

transfer 25cm³ of potassium hydroxide solution to a conical flask using a glass pipette. add a few drops of methylorange indicator. run dilute sulfuric acid from the burette until the indicator changes from yellow to orange. the volume of acid needed is noted and then the same volume of acid and alkali are mixed together without any indicator (as we want pure crystals)

There is a way to identify whether a substance is an acid or an alkali. It is called the litmus test. A special paper called litmus paper is dipped into the substance. There is red litmus paper and blue litmus paper.

Click to view2 07Jul 15 2020 · Here HCl is a dilute acid and NaOH is an alkali (Base dissolved in water). Na is more reactive than H and thus displaces it and forms NaCl(aq). On the other hand H combines with OH- and forms H2O. In general Acid-Base/alkali reaction can be written as Acid Base ----> Salt Water.
